Marion Jean Loy also known as Jeanie. She loved people and loved to talk on the phone. In her spare time she made all kinds of arts and crafts. Her children and grandchildren meant the world to her and would tell anybody of their latest accomplishment. You could say she was a proud granny. She enjoyed sitting on the porch drinking her morning coffee while watching the birds and animals. She took pride in the simple things in life including her roses she grew in her yard. She enjoyed cookouts and fishing at the lake with family and friends; and as she would call it, " cutting up" in between with her spontaneous jokes. She always had a story to tell that would brighten their day. She never met a stranger and had a compassionate heart that would reach out to anyone in need. She gave all she could if it meant her last dollar. All of the people that surrounded her life would call her Momma because of her natural mothering nature. Her friends all knew that they could count on her being at church every Sunday with a joyful smile. Fellow church friends were family in her heart. She impacted more peoples lives than will ever be known. Jeanie was always the center of our family and will be greatly missed. Preceded in death by husband, Harold Loy; parents, Bill & Mary Austin; brother, Bobby Austin. Survived by children, Lisa Stewart & husband, Warren, Johnny Loy & wife, Melissa and Audra Ritchie; grandchildren, Brittany Taylor, Courtney & Cody Fivecoat, Brianna Molock & Madeline; brother, Bubba Austin & wife, Shirley; numerous other family & friends. Service will be 10:00AM Saturday November 21, 2009 at New Hope Funeral Home, 500 E. Hwy. 80, Sunnyvale, TX., with Bro. C. H. Pritchett officiating. Family will receive friends at the funeral home Friday evening from 6:00PM - 8:00PM.
